Shebeen (noun)
she-been
(especially in Ireland, Scotland, and South Africa) an unlicensed establishment or private house selling alcohol and typically regarded as slightly disreputable.
Late 18th century from Anglo-Irish síbín, from séibe ‘mugful’.
Example sentences
“No one spoke about it but everyone knew she was running a shebeen from the house.”
